How To Iron On Patches

How Do You Iron On Patches?

Ok, so your brand new patch has arrived and you're ready to revolutionise that tired denim jacket. 

But how exactly do you attach the little minx?

'How To Iron On Patches' is asked a lot, but it's actually pretty simple, though there are a few easy steps to follow.

Let's dig in.

 

Instructions:

Step 1

First up, some pre planning. Think about the garment you're attaching it to. Denim and cotton work beautifully but more delicate fabrics will need a light hand. Lace is generally a no no. You don't want to ruin any of your lovely frillies.

 

Step 2

Iron the intended target to make sure it's crease free.

 

Step 3

Set the iron to a higher setting but make sure it is NOT on a steam setting as this may mess with the glue's mojo.

 

Step 4

Choose your spot and place the patch glue side down. Pop a thin cloth or layer of fabric over the patch and iron firmly for 30 seconds.

 

Step 5

Reverse the garment inside out and repeat the ironing wizardry (keep using the cloth too).

 

Step 6

Huzzah! You're done. Check the patch is firmly attached and if not, just repeat the steps through again.

 

That's it. Denim jacket beautified.

 

Frequently asked questions:

Will iron on patches come off in the wash?

Iron on patches will usually stay put for around 20-30 washes and then you might start to see some peeling. The easy solution is just to add a few stitches for never ending patchy goodness.

 

Do iron on patches stick to leather?

Unfortunately, no. Leather and vinyl aren't great choices. Cotton based fabrics are always your best bet. Synthetics like polyester and nylon can suffer from the high heat so tread very carefully with those.

 

Can iron on patches be washed?

Yes. Hand washing in cold water is the number one method. 

But who's doing that? Honestly?

Just keep that beautiful machine that does the work for us down to a gentle cycle in cold water. This will still likely loosen the glue over time and then we're back to the stitching, I'm afraid.
